The investigation of phenol wish cyclodimer isoprene interaction reaction in the presence of KU-23 catalyst in continuously acting settlement

Ch.K.Rasulov

R.K.Azimova

L.B.Zeynalova

The results of investigation reaction of phenol with dipren, dipentene and fraction of cyclodimer isoprene by application CU-23 as a catalyst in H-form is given in the article. By the aim of finding optimal condition providing maximal going out steam of cycloalkylphenols were studied the influence of temperature, mol correlation of outcome components and voluminal speed for going out and selectivity cycloalkylphenols. There arranged that optimal conditions for interaction reaction of phenol with dipren is 1000C temperature mol correlation phenol to dipren equal 1:1 and volumianal speed is 0.5 hour. In these conditions going out of aimed product is 71.5% from theory, but selectivity 92.6% according to cycloalkylphenol. The analogous results obtained for reaction alkylation phenol with dipentene and fraction in 160-1800C cyclodimer isoprene. In optimal regime going out of to-cycloalkylphenol on the basis of dipentene and fractions cyclodimer is 68.4 and 70.6%, but selectivity is 90.3 and 90.7% accordingly. There was determined physico-chemical indexes and cleanliness of synthesized stream-cycloalkylphenols. The structures of products determined via spectral methods and by the chromatographic analysis.
